Have courage. The Tragically Hip announced more tickets are going on sale for their upcoming Canadian tour, which is also expected to be their last with lead singer Gord Downie diagnosed with terminal brain cancer.
New tickets will be going on sale through Ticketmaster at 10 a.m. local time Tuesday, with a two-ticket-per-person purchase limit.
“Due to an overwhelming demand for the Man Machine Poem Tour, we have adjusted the show design in each venue to accommodate more seating,” the Hip said in a Facebook post.
The initial batch of tickets sold out in minutes and fans were fully completely enraged after the tickets began appearing on reseller websites.
The Better Business Bureau has warned people to be careful when buying re-sold tickets because of the potential for scams.
Concerts are scheduled in Vancouver and Victoria.
